About Me | Bill McCann has been the Host of "The Saturday Morning Edition of Jazz" on WCDB since April of 1985. This weekly jazz program airs on Saturday mornings from 8 am until Noon. It is also rebroadcast on Sundays from 10 am until 2 pm.
April 2022 will mark the 37th Anniversary of Bill's hosting of this award-winning program.
To mark the occasion of his 35th Anniversary back in 2020, and to celebrate Jazz Appreciation Month, Bill organized a "Day of Jazz" which was supposed to be be held on April 18, 2020, at the Alumni House at the University at Albany, featuring many of the finest jazz bands and jazz musicians from the Capital District. The program had a schedule of 10 bands in total!!!. Unfortunately, due to the onset of the Covid-19 Pandemic, the program was put on hold.
The event was to include the UAlbany Jazz Ensemble, under the direction of David Hosley; followed by Michael Benedict Jazz Vibes; The Teresa Broadwell Trio; Cliff Brucker and Full Circle; Colleen Pratt with the Peg Delaney Trio; Skip Parsons Riverboat Jazz Band; The Joe Finn Trio; The Brian Patneaude Quartet; Joe Barna and Sketches of Influence; and the Dylan Perrillo Orchestra. The event was to be free and open to the public through the generous support of Sponsors: The UAlbany Alumni Association; The UAlbany Foundation; University Auxiliary Services (UAS); WCDB and Student Association; A Place For Jazz; and Canon Kay C. Hotaling.
There are plans for holding a similar celebration at a date to be determined.
Bill received the prestigious "Jazz Hero" Award from the Jazz Journalists Association in 2012(the JJA) https://www.jjajazzawards.org/p/jazz-heroes.html. He was also named "Best Jazz D.J." on several occasions by "The Metroland" - the former long-time premiere weekly arts publication in the Capital District of New York. In recognition of his radio efforts, Bill was nominated for an "Eddies" Award in 2019, in the "Radio DJ of the Year" category, as well as in 2020 and 2021. He was recently nominated in the same category.
In addition to his serving as Host and Jazz Director at WCDB, Bill has been very active in the Jazz Community in the Capital District. He is presently Vice-President and a member of the Board of Directors of "A Place for Jazz" and has served as a Board Member for many years. A Place for Jazz is a 501(c)(3) not-for-profit corporation dedicated to promoting Jazz in the Capital District, and beyond. (aplaceforjazz.org)
Bill is also a member of the Swingtime Jazz Society, a membership based organization having as it's sole purpose the promotion of good music by sponsoring open-to-the-public concerts that feature regional jazz artists. (swingtimejazz.org) |
